We would like to send you notifications on the latest Product Review Club offers.

4.1/5
1 review
Revlon Ultra HD Matte Lip Colour Reviews
#96 in Lipstick

    1.0/5
    Value / Valeur

    Quality / Qualité

    Effectiveness / Efficacité

    Recommended? Fugheddaboutit!
    April 18, 2017

    These are terrible they dont stay on all day an crack on your lips after 2 hours of eating or even drinking water!
    The product sucks and smells gross and its super cheap.

    Flag as Spam

    These reviews are the subjective opinions of ChickAdvisor members and not of ChickAdvisor Inc.